When discussing people impacted by Hurricane Katrina, we easily fall victim to – because the – are that those who evacuated befo
ExtremeBDS [4]

Answer:

Fundamental attribution error; Responsible; Foolish

Explanation:

The fundamental attribution error is our tendency to explain someone's behavior based on internal factors, such as personality or disposition, and to underestimate the influence that external factors, such as situational influences, have on another person's behavior.
